Summary

After 3.5 years of following a carnivore diet, the creator shares five foundational habits that have proven more effective for sustainable results than complex protocols or constant tracking.

Highlights

Build Meals Around Protein00:01:16

Prioritize protein as the primary component of your meal to provide structure, satiety, and necessary nutrients, rather than automatically assuming that adding unlimited fat is the best strategy.

Prioritize Sleep and Circadian Alignment00:03:48

Align your body clock with the natural day-night cycle by getting morning sunlight, dimming lights in the evening, maintaining consistent sleep times, and avoiding late-night meals to optimize recovery and energy.

Consistency Before Experimentation00:10:43

Establish a stable, simple baseline diet before attempting to make changes. When testing new variables, adjust only one thing at a time for at least two to three weeks to accurately track results.

Use Data as Feedback, Not Control00:12:26

Utilize health tracking (weight, glucose, sleep) as scientific feedback to observe long-term patterns rather than letting individual numbers cause panic or define your success.

Prioritize Movement and Recovery00:14:29

Incorporate consistent movement like walking and strength training to build functional muscle, while treating recovery as an essential, non-negotiable part of the routine to prevent burnout and support metabolic health.
